整合素β1在异丙肾上腺素诱导大鼠心肌肥厚组织中的表达
The expression of integrin β1 in rat hypertrophic myocardium induced by isoprenaline
目的 观察心肌肥厚大鼠心肌组织中整合素β1的表达变化。 方法 在大鼠背部皮下分别注射7 d、28 d和56 d异丙肾上腺素(ISO),判定心肌肥厚指标,利用免疫组织化学和免疫印迹技术,观察整合素β1在肥厚左心室肌中的表达。 结果 免疫组化和Western blot结果显示,整合素β1主要表达于心肌细胞膜。与对照组相比,实验各组大鼠的心肌组织的整合素β1表达明显(P<0.05)。7 d、28 d和56 d各组间相比其表达含量逐渐增强。 结论 在心肌肥厚状态下,心肌细胞中的整合素β1表达增高,随着心肌肥大的进展其表达逐渐增加,提示整合素β1在心肌肥厚发生发展起重要作用。
Objective To explore the expression changes of the integrin β1 in hypertrophic rat myocardium. Methods The rat models of myocardial hypertrophy were prepared by isoprenaline(ISO) injection into dorsal subcutis at 7d, 28d and 56d respectively. Myocardial hypertrophic indexes of model animals were assessed. Immunohistochemisty and western blot were used to investigate integrin β1 expression in left ventricular tissue. Results Integrin β1 presented mainly in myocardial membrane. The expression of integrinβ1 in hypertrophic myocardium was higher than that of control group(P<0.05), furthermore, the expression level increased gradually from 7d, 28d to 56d. Conclusions Along the development of cardiac hypertrophy, the expression level of integrin β1 increases gradually, which demonstrates that integrin β1 plays an important role during the development of myocardial hypertrophy.
